The core recommendations and breakdown of the 2026 software categories include: 1. Built-In OS Solutions (Best for Zero-Bloat)

For standard computer maintenance, experts strongly recommend utilizing built-in tools before installing third-party applications.

Windows Storage Sense & Cleanup Recommendations: Automatically targets temporary logs, system cache, recycle bin contents, and apps that have not been opened in months. It is accessible via Settings > System > Storage.

Windows Disk Cleanup (cleanmgr): The reliable manual fallback tool. Running this utility and selecting “Clean up system files” strips away large, obsolete update files safely. 2. Open-Source & Privacy-First Utilities

A major trend in 2026 is moving away from software like CCleaner (which has faced criticism for constant background resource usage and heavy subscription prompts) toward open alternatives.

BleachBit: Widely considered the best free, open-source cleanup tool of 2026. It mirrors the straightforward checkbox interface of vintage cleanup tools but features a deep scan function that deletes deep-buried cache, vacuuming browsers without background bloat.

Wise Disk Cleaner: A highly efficient, zero-bloat standalone alternative that uses minimal CPU and RAM. 3. All-in-One Optimization & Disk Analyzers
